Ingredients and substitutions
- Broccoli. We use fresh broccoli cut into florets, but you can use snap frozen pre-cut broccoli florets.
- Eggs. We always use organic free-range eggs. They taste better, better for you, and better for the chicken.
- Heavy cream.
- Salt.
- White pepper.
- Cheddar cheese. The sharper and more aged the cheese, the better. You can also add parmesan if you want extra sharpness.
Variations
If you like meat, you can add a little diced ham or bacon to his recipe just hold back on the broccoli a little to make room.
Try adding mushrooms or spinach if you like too. They’re loaded with healthy vitamins and minerals and add a different flavor.
How to make the best keto crustless quiche with broccoli and cheese

Step 1. Preheat oven
Preheat your oven to 175C/350F.
Step 2. Cut and cook broccoli
Cut the broccoli into small florets. Place the broccoli into a microwave-safe container with ⅓ cup of water. Put on the lid and microwave for 2-3 minutes, until slightly undercooked. Drain well and dry on paper towels.
Step 3. Add cheese
Place the broccoli into a greased 9in a deep pie dish, sprinkle over half the cheddar, and set aside.
Step 4. Whisk wet ingredients
Add the eggs, cream, salt, and pepper in a bowl, and whisk together, then pour the egg mixture over the broccoli and top with the remaining cheese.
Step 5. Bake and serve
Bake for 30-35 minutes, until the mixture stays firm when jiggled. Leave to sit for 5 minutes before cutting into six slices and serving hot!

Keto Crustless Quiche – Broccoli Cheese
Unit Conversion
Ingredients
- 2 heads Broccoli about 3 cups
- 4 large Eggs
- 1 cup Heavy Cream
- 1 teaspoon Salt
- ½ teaspoon White Pepper ground
- 1 cup Cheddar Cheese shredded
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 175C/350F.
- Cut the broccoli into small florets. Place the broccoli into a microwave-safe container with ⅓ cup of water. Put on the lid and microwave for 2-3 minutes, until slightly undercooked. Drain well and dry on paper towels.2 heads Broccoli
- Place the broccoli into a greased pie dish, sprinkle over half the cheddar, and set aside.1 cup Cheddar Cheese
- In a bowl, add the eggs, cream, salt, and pepper, whisk together. Pour the egg mixture over the broccoli and top with the remaining cheese.4 large Eggs, 1 cup Heavy Cream, 1 teaspoon Salt, ½ teaspoon White Pepper
- Bake for 30-35 minutes, until the mixture stays firm when jiggled. Leave to sit for 5 minutes before cutting into 6 slices and serve hot!

FAQs
Store leftover Keto Crustless Broccoli Quiche in the fridge for up to 4 days or freeze for up to 3 months.
Yes, keto quiche contains no flour and is gluten-free.
There are 3 grams of net carbs per serving of keto crustless quiche, which is 4 grams of total carbs minus 1 gram of fiber. This will vary if you use different ingredients and possibly from brand to brand.
There are 238 calories per 130g serving of crustless quiche.
